Pumpkin Corn Soup With Ginger Lime Cream Recipe

Yield: 6 Servings
Recipe by luhu.jp

Ingredients:
3 cup: Corn kernels,
2: Garlic cloves, finely chopped
3/4 tsp: Salt,
3/4 tsp: White pepper,
3 cup: Chicken stock,
3 cup: Cooked pumpkin,

GARLIC CREAM
2: Limes, juice and zest only
1 tbsp: Peeled and grated fresh ginger,
1/2 cup: Heavy cream,

Directions:
This simple recipe is easy to prepare and utilizes two very basic
ingredients in Southwestern cooking: pumpkin and corn. It is a
delicious, rich-bodied soup, and the Ginger Lime Cream adds a
refreshing zest. *****

In a medium covered pot, cook the corn kernels with a little water
until soft, about 10 minutes. In a food processor, process the corn
until smooth and run through a sieve and discard the skins.

Combine the corn puree, garlic, salt, white pepper, and stock in a
saucepan and bring to a boil over medium-high heat. Reduce the heat
to low, add the pumpkin, and cook 10 minutes while stirring.

In another saucepan cook the lime juice and ginger 2 minutes over
medium heat. Remove from the heat and pour through a sieve to remove
the ginger. In a bowl, combine the ginger-lime juice, the lime zest
(save some for the garnish), and cream. Whip until the mixture has
soft peaks.

Spoon a dollop of Ginger Lime cream onto each bowl filled with soup
and garnish with the remaining line zest. Serve immediately.

From "Native American Cooking," by Lois Ellen Frank
